Transaction f8332c640dd283b75000c0459ab082144169c57014c96c7b94777e3a9fd34560
1 Input
1 Output
-
f8332c640dd283b75000c0459ab082144169c57014c96c7b94777e3a9fd34560:0
- value
- 943923
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c7227e3fcf4fee9a08827d128ec7c7f2ffcac6b OP_EQUAL
- address
- 37CdDjps9sWySuw2Rh3FD2vu5zMTKXhGMr